Mcol 5092 MODA uses wrong column width for some types (#2450)

* MCOL-5092 Ensure column width is correct for datatype
                       Change MODA return type to STRING
                       Modify MODA to handle every numeric type
* MCOL-5162 MODA to support char and varchar with collation support

Fixes to the aggregate bit functions
When we fixed the storage sign issue for MCOL-5092, it uncovered a problem in the bit aggregates (bit_and, bit_or and bit_xor). These aggregates should always return UBIGINT, but they relied on the type of the argument column, which gave bad results.
